My memories of Wayne are as follows:
I found him to be a great guy. We worked together in 1993 at 740 WWNZ, before I returned to New York. I called Jim Polling when I got to town (is he still there?) and asked him for a job. He said I do not have anything, but maybe in a week or so. Much to my surprise, he called back. At the start of the news format, Wayne did 6-10AM, Sheila Nardone did 10A-3M and Dave King 3-7Pm. Sports with Marc Daniels 7-10P and I believe a simulcast of WINZ Miami sports 10P-2A. Overnights was a simulcast of Magic 107.7 adult contemporary until sports arrived. Jim hired me to work a few overnights. So, what does bored baby-sitting board-op do for fun overnight? Every time a good oldie came on with a nice ramp, old Al would talk it up with a weather forecast, promo of Wayne at 6, etc. I remember distinctly one fine Friday morning- "These Eyes" by the Guess Who was starting. I did a quick weather over the intro and said something to the effect of "I remember playing this song in 1969 when it was a current record." Till this day I do not think anyone caught on to my "liberties," in management there, except Wayne. He comes strolling down the hall at the old studios on South Orange Blossom Trail before move to Maitland around 5:30 AM and says "I remember playing that song when it was a current record also!"
